The Early Days of Hunting Golf Cart Modifications

Pioneering Adaptations for Outdoor Use

The journey of transforming standard golf carts into hunting vehicles began in the late 1980s and early 1990s. Outdoor enthusiasts and hunters, recognizing the potential of these quiet, electric vehicles, started experimenting with basic modifications. Initial adaptations were often DIY projects, focusing on practical improvements to make the carts more suitable for rugged terrains. Early pioneers added larger tires for better ground clearance and traction, reinforced suspension systems to handle uneven landscapes, and basic camouflage paint jobs to blend into natural surroundings.

Addressing Challenges in Power and Range

One of the primary challenges in adapting golf carts for hunting was overcoming their limited range and power. Standard golf carts were designed for relatively flat, well-maintained courses, not the demanding conditions of hunting grounds. Innovators tackled this issue by upgrading battery systems, incorporating more powerful motors, and developing more efficient drivetrains. These enhancements significantly extended the range and capability of hunting golf carts, allowing hunters to venture deeper into previously inaccessible areas without compromising the vehicle's quiet operation - a crucial factor for not disturbing wildlife.

Emergence of Specialized Features

As the concept of hunting golf carts gained traction, manufacturers began to introduce specialized features tailored specifically for hunting applications. Gun racks became a standard addition, providing secure and convenient storage for firearms. Manufacturers also incorporated enhanced lighting systems, including spotlights and low-profile LED bars, to improve visibility during early morning or late evening hunts. Storage solutions evolved from simple baskets to custom-designed compartments for hunting gear, game, and supplies. These early specialized features laid the groundwork for the more advanced and sophisticated hunting golf carts we see today.

Power and Performance: Enhancing the Hunter's Reach

As the popularity of hunting golf carts grew, so did the demand for increased power and performance. Manufacturers began to experiment with more robust engine options, moving beyond the traditional electric motors to incorporate gas and hybrid powertrains. These advancements significantly extended the range of hunting carts, allowing outdoorsmen to venture deeper into remote areas without fear of running out of power.

The introduction of all-wheel drive systems marked another leap forward in hunting golf cart capabilities. This feature provided superior traction in challenging conditions, such as muddy trails or steep inclines, opening up new possibilities for accessing prime hunting locations. Coupled with aggressive all-terrain tires, these carts could now tackle landscapes that were previously considered too treacherous for such vehicles.

Battery technology also saw substantial improvements, with lithium-ion batteries replacing lead-acid counterparts in many models. This shift not only reduced the overall weight of the carts but also extended their operational time and improved cold-weather performance – a crucial factor for hunters braving harsh conditions during peak seasons.

Modular Storage Solutions: Organizing the Hunter's Arsenal

One of the most significant advancements in hunting golf cart design has been the development of sophisticated storage systems. Gone are the days of makeshift racks and bins; modern carts feature carefully engineered storage solutions that maximize space utilization while ensuring easy access to equipment. Modular gun racks have become a staple, allowing hunters to securely transport multiple firearms without risk of damage. These racks often incorporate locking mechanisms and weather-resistant materials to protect valuable weapons from the elements.

Customizable cargo areas have also gained popularity, with many manufacturers offering a range of interchangeable components. Hunters can now choose between coolers for game storage, tool boxes for equipment, and even specialized compartments for hunting dogs. Some innovative designs include fold-out workstations, perfect for field dressing game or performing quick equipment repairs. The ability to reconfigure storage layouts on-the-fly has made hunting golf carts more adaptable to various hunting scenarios, from waterfowl expeditions to big game pursuits.

Additionally, the integration of MOLLE (Modular Lightweight Load-carrying Equipment) systems has further enhanced storage capabilities. Originally developed for military use, these versatile attachment points allow hunters to easily add or remove pouches, holsters, and other accessories as needed. This level of customization ensures that every inch of space on the cart can be utilized effectively, catering to the specific gear requirements of each hunting trip.

Adaptive Suspension and Terrain Management Systems

As hunters ventured into increasingly diverse and challenging terrains, the need for more adaptable suspension systems became apparent. Modern hunting golf carts now feature sophisticated suspension setups that can be adjusted on-the-fly to suit different ground conditions. Some high-end models incorporate air suspension systems that allow users to alter ride height and stiffness with the push of a button, providing optimal performance whether traversing rocky paths or navigating through marshy lowlands.

Terrain management systems, borrowed from the world of off-road vehicles, have also made their way into hunting golf carts. These intelligent systems allow drivers to select from various pre-set modes optimized for different surfaces such as mud, sand, or snow. By automatically adjusting power delivery, traction control, and suspension settings, these systems ensure that the cart maintains optimal performance and safety across a wide range of environments.

The introduction of portal axles in some models has dramatically increased ground clearance without the need for oversized tires. This innovation not only improves the cart's ability to clear obstacles but also enhances stability on steep inclines. Combined with locking differentials, these features have transformed hunting golf carts into highly capable off-road machines that can access remote hunting spots previously reachable only on foot or by larger, more cumbersome vehicles.

Silent Electric Propulsion Systems

One of the most significant advancements in hunting golf cart technology has been the widespread adoption of electric motors. These whisper-quiet propulsion systems offer numerous advantages for hunters. The near-silent operation allows for stealthy approaches to hunting grounds without disturbing wildlife. Electric motors also provide instant torque, enabling quick acceleration when needed. Additionally, the elimination of exhaust fumes reduces the chances of alerting game animals to the hunter's presence. Many modern electric hunting carts boast impressive range capabilities, with some models able to cover over 50 miles on a single charge.
